The article suggests that liquid water may be sitting under a layer of ice at Mars&#8217; south pole.<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\">&#8220;Water is considered one of the fundamental requirements for life. This is the first stable body of liquid water ever found on Mars, and it could be considered a potential habitat,&#8221; explained Roberto Orosei, a lead scientist at the Institute of Radioastronomy in Italy who analyzed the data.<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\">This discovery is especially amazing because there are underground lakes like this near Earth\u2019s poles, mainly in Greenland and Antarctica. One of these lakes, the\u00a0subglacial Lake Whillans in Antarctica, isn&#8217;t on the surface of the Earth\u00a0for millions of years.\u00a0 And recently,\u00a0scientists\u00a0found bacteria still living there in complete isolation.<\/p>\n<p style=\"text-align: justify;\">Vostoksj\u00f8en, som ligger under kilometervis med is, har v\u00e6rt dekket av is i minst 15 millioner \u00e5r.
